Output e09a39d7923d0b0756baa80aacbb4bd0c6854243a02ef64ec2c6ec0056bf3841:3

value
23561143
script pubkey
OP_0 OP_PUSHBYTES_20 8626c73447aca9f28a2ea2efde0ab560fcbc71b5
address
bc1qscnvwdz84j5l9z3w5thauz44vr7tcud4yxtcgf
transaction
e09a39d7923d0b0756baa80aacbb4bd0c6854243a02ef64ec2c6ec0056bf3841
confirmations
226986
spent
true